2.增强协作与合作:源码交易平台为开发者提供了一个交流和合作的平台。在这里,开发者可以参与开源项目,与其他开发者进行合作,共同解决现实世界的问题。这种协作精神有助于提高开发效率,加速创新进程。
3.降低开发成本:对于许多初创公司和中小企业而言,开发一个完整的软件或应用是一项昂贵的任务。源码交易平台使他们能够从其他开发者那里获取现成的解决方案,从而降低开发成本。这些开源的源码也可以作为起点,帮助他们更快地推出产品。
4.提高安全性:在源码交易平台上,开发者可以审查和评估其他人的代码质量。通过查看源码,可以发现潜在的安全漏洞并采取相应的措施。这种透明度可以提高整个社区的安全性,减少恶意代码的传播。
5.创造就业机会:源码交易平台为开发者提供了展示自己作品的机会。这有助于他们建立个人品牌,吸引潜在雇主的关注。许多公司会寻找开源项目的贡献者或开发者,作为雇佣的候选人。
6.促进知识共享:源码交易平台鼓励知识共享和社区参与。在这里,开发者可以分享他们的专业知识、经验和技术见解。这有助于提高整个社区的知识水平,促进技术进步。
7.提供灵活性和可扩展性:源码交易平台通常具有灵活的定价模型和扩展功能,以满足不同用户的需求。开发者可以根据项目需求选择合适的许可证、扩展功能或定制服务,以满足特定的业务需求。
8.增强可维护性:通过源码交易平台,开发者可以找到经过严格测试和维护的开源代码库。这些经过社区维护的代码通常具有较高的质量和可维护性,减少了自行开发和维护的成本。
9.加速产品上市时间:使用开源的源码可以加速产品上市时间。因为这些代码已经经过开发和测试,可以直接集成到产品中,而无需从头开始开发。这样可以节省时间和资源,更快地将产品推向市场。
10.建立社区支持网络:源码交易平台通常具有社区支持功能,为开发者提供帮助和指导。在这里,开发者可以提出问题、寻求建议和获得技术支持,从而获得更全面的开发体验。
综上所述,源码交易平台在促进技术创新、增强协作与合作、降低开发成本、提高安全性、创造就业机会、促进知识共享、提供灵活性和可扩展性、增强可维护性以及加速产品上市时间等方面发挥着重要作用。这些功能共同推动了开源软件的发展和创新,为全球开发者社区带来了巨大的价值。